> 3 dayWe had a 2017 iMac that was running painfully slow. A cold boot would take several minutes to finish, and every time an app was loaded, you had to wait for a beach ball. No amount of maintenance solved the slowness issue (including a factory reset with full clearing of system cache). Then, I ran Black Magic against the on-board factory drive and found it was running at about 25Mbps read/write. So I attached a `WD_BLACK 500GB SN770 NVMe` boot drive using an Acasis enclosure and Thunderbolt 4 cable and Black Magic reported roughly 2,500Mbps read/write--100 times faster. So for less than US$150, our 5-year old iMac has a new lease on life.
